引言
随着科学计算和大数据处理需求的不断增长,高性能计算(HPC)已经成为现代科研和工业发展的重要支撑。超算GPU作为HPC领域的关键技术之一,以其强大的并行处理能力和高效的计算速度,受到了广泛关注。本文将深入探讨超算GPU的事实与计算速度,通过详细的解析和实例展示,帮助读者更好地理解这一技术。
超算GPU概述
定义与分类
超算GPU,即高性能计算图形处理单元,是指专门为高性能计算而设计的GPU。根据其应用场景和性能特点,超算GPU可以分为以下几类:
- 通用计算GPU:如NVIDIA的Tesla系列和AMD的FirePro系列,适用于各种通用计算任务。
- 专用计算GPU:如NVIDIA的GPU加速卡,专为特定科学计算任务设计。
- 人工智能GPU:如NVIDIA的Tesla T4和Tesla V100,适用于深度学习和人工智能计算。
工作原理
超算GPU的工作原理与普通GPU类似,但其架构和优化更侧重于并行计算。以下是超算GPU的基本工作原理:
- 数据传输:通过高速接口将数据传输到GPU内存中。
- 并行处理:GPU中的多个核心同时处理数据,实现高性能计算。
- 结果输出:将处理结果传输回CPU或其他设备。
超算GPU的计算速度
性能指标
超算GPU的计算速度主要通过以下指标来衡量:
- 浮点运算性能(FLOPS):单位时间内GPU可以完成的浮点运算次数。
- 内存带宽:GPU内存与CPU或其他设备之间数据传输的速度。
- 核心数量:GPU中处理器的数量,数量越多,并行处理能力越强。
比较实例
以下是一些主流超算GPU的性能比较:
| 品牌 | 型号 | FLOPS(双精度) | 内存带宽(GB/s) | 核心数量 |
|---|---|---|---|---|
| NVIDIA | Tesla V100 | 125 TFLOPS | 900 GB/s | 5120 |
| AMD | Radeon Instinct MI60 | 11.5 TFLOPS | 1.5 TB/s | 3200 |
| NVIDIA | Tesla T4 | 140 TFLOPS | 320 GB/s | 8 |
速度优势
超算GPU在计算速度上具有以下优势:
- 并行计算:GPU的多核心架构使其在并行计算方面具有天然优势。
- 优化算法:针对特定计算任务的优化算法,可以进一步提高GPU的计算效率。
- 高效能耗:相比传统CPU,超算GPU在相同计算速度下能耗更低。
超算GPU的应用领域
科学研究
- 气候模拟:超算GPU可以加速气候模拟的计算过程,提高模拟精度。
- 生物信息学:超算GPU在蛋白质折叠、药物设计等领域具有广泛应用。
工业应用
- 工业设计:超算GPU可以加速复杂产品的仿真模拟,提高设计效率。
- 金融服务:超算GPU在金融风险评估、高频交易等领域具有重要作用。
结论
超算GPU作为HPC领域的关键技术之一,以其强大的计算速度和高效的并行处理能力,为科学研究、工业应用等领域提供了强大的技术支持。随着技术的不断发展,超算GPU将在未来发挥更加重要的作用。